With my boys in tow and us chatting about what makes a perfect pizza, we met up with Food and Beverage Operation Manager Matt as he led the way to the kitchen inside TOI. Even before the park opens, the kitchen is busy as they prep and begin what would be a long day full of pizza orders!

Theater Of Illusion is a great place to enjoy the afternoon. You can get out of the heat, be entertained by the famous Norton family, and enjoy a perfect cheesy pizza before you embark on the rest of the day full of rides and shows. 

First thing in every kitchen – wash your hands and learn the rules! We were greeted by Amy, who is the Lead for Food & Beverage, and she gave us a full tour of the kitchen and details on how the ovens work and all the prep they do even before the park opens.

 

Here are a few insider secrets on how Amy and the Silverwood crew create that perfect pizza. Each “pizza” dough is carefully measured, weighed, and pressed for perfection and then carefully baked in the oven to create a pre-cooked dough. On average, Silverwood makes 300 pizzas a day! If you are a pizza lover like me, check out these fun pizza facts.

  • True pizza showed up in Naples, Italy, in the 1600s. Bakers made it on the street and sold it to poor people. They would eat it as they walked around the streets.
  • The modern pizza that we know today was created by Neapolitan bakers in the early 1800s. However, the Margherita pizza, which is the most popular pizza in the world, was created by Raffaele Esposito, a Neapolitan pizza maker, in 1889.
